The Shark AV2501AE AI Robot Vacuum offers LIDAR navigation and a 60-day self-empty HEPA base, delivering strong suction and convenient app control. Its tall profile and occasional mapping glitches limit access under low furniture and can affect reliability. Ideal for pet owners and allergy sufferers who value deep carpet cleaning and low-maintenance operation.

The Shark Matrix Plus AV2630WA combines LiDAR navigation, a 45-day bagless self-empty base, and Sonic mopping for strong carpet and edge cleaning performance. It lacks obstacle-avoidance sensors and uses a single brush, which can limit handling of deep-pile carpets and cause bumps. Best suited for pet owners and allergy sufferers who prioritize thorough cleaning and low-maintenance operation.

Professional reviewers consider the Shark AV2501AE a significant step forward for Shark's robot line, praising its LIDAR navigation, strong suction, and 60-day self-empty base as delivering premium-level performance at a competitive price. While minor navigation quirks and a tall profile are noted, the overall consensus is that the unit offers deep carpet cleaning, excellent pet-hair handling, and valuable convenience features.
Everyday users consistently highlight the robot's ability to tackle pet hair and carpet messes, the convenience of the 60-day self-empty base, and the quiet, app-driven operation. Recurring complaints focus on occasional mapping glitches, the robot's height limiting access under low furniture, and the bulkiness of the base unit.

Reviewers from robot-review.com commend the Shark AV2630WA for its Matrix Clean multi-pass carpet performance, CleanEdge air-blast edge cleaning, and reliable LiDAR navigation, while noting the value of its bagless XL dock and HEPA filtration. The main criticisms focus on the absence of obstacle-avoidance sensors and the single-brush design, which keep it a step behind premium rivals.
Everyday users, especially pet owners, praise the lint-roller brush for preventing tangles and the long-lasting self-empty dock that reduces maintenance. The consensus is that the unit handles mixed-floor homes well, though users acknowledge the robot can bump into obstacles due to the lack of avoidance technology.
